First Danni and some questions
Printed my first Danni duck today. It mostly went well, had one support fail on the back of the hair. It didn't end up too bad, I had supports from bed only because I didn't want to leave marks on the back. The big problem I had was getting the supports out from behind the ponytail. Does it really need supports there? And if not how do I keep it form putting them there? I finally got them out but it left marks of pink back there. Sorry for so many questions but I'm relatively new to 3D printing.

Bring it all together !
Use what you learned in last weeks lesson about adding the logo to the chest of the duck. Instead of using the duck, use this football instead. Take a logo of a school in your town.. convert it to an .SVG and put it on this football I 3-d modeled.. shrink it down so it fits. Then print the football at 100 mm wide, it will cost you about $3 in plastic. Use the keychain kit from amazon. MAKE TWO of them and take them to the school in your area or give them to a coaches wife. Tell her you can make them custum with numbers added, spend 2 more minutes adding a player number on the other side of the ball... using the same process that you used to add the schools logo. SELL THEM FOR $12 a piece. KEEP THE PROFIT ! EASY WAY to make $200 from $20 in plastic. Just a thought. Thanks for coming to my TED talk.
